Bio

David H. Stevens is a film and television actor, teacher, writer and director born Salt Lake County, Utah on March 3, 1971. His entertainment career spans 20 years and includes film, television, and stage productions as Actor, Director, Producer, Writer and Coach. David’s work in the film Cage in Box Elder received Academy Award consideration.

David has worked with notable Academy Award winning actors, directors, and producers such as the late Phillip Seymour Hoffman, Anthony Hopkins, Paul Thomas Anderson, and the legendary James L. Brooks to name just a few.

Early on while pursuing his artistic goals, David realized the great value of teaching. Learning that most disciplines of the martial arts require one to teach in order to reach the highest levels of mastery helped David make the connection that this would also apply to the creative arts. He developed The Mark Studio, an educational facility offering professional opportunities, where amateurs and experts mingled and worked together under David’s instruction. Many who participated have gone on to achieve successful careers.

Notable roles include Jesse James in AMC’s The American West, leading roles in Paul Thomas Anderson’s Punch Drunk Love starring Adam Sandler and Philip Seymour Hoffman, and a supporting role in the feature film Being Charlie directed by Rob Reiner.
